Contentsquare has raised $1.412B over 9 rounds.
Contentsquare's latest funding round was a Incubator/Accelerator for on June 1, 2023.
Contentsquare's valuation in July 2022 was $5,600M.
Contentsquare's latest post-money valuation is from July 2022.

FullStory operates as a behavioral data analytics company. It specializes in understanding user sentiment and interactions within digital environments. The company offers a platform that captures, analyzes, and visualizes user behavior to help businesses improve their digital products and customer experiences. FullStory primarily serves sectors that require deep insights into user behavior, such as e-commerce, finance, and software-as-a-service (SaaS) industries. FullStory was formerly known as Monetology. It was founded in 2014 and is based in Atlanta, Georgia.

Mouseflow is a company that specializes in behavior analytics, operating within the technology and data analytics industry. The company offers a range of services aimed at optimizing website user experience, including session replay, conversion funnels, user feedback, and heatmaps. These tools allow businesses to understand user behavior, identify areas of friction, and uncover patterns of user frustration. Mouseflow primarily serves sectors such as ecommerce, marketing, product development, and UX design. It was founded in 2010 and is based in Austin, Texas.
Kissmetrics specializes in behavioral analytics within the marketing and product development sectors. The company provides tools for tracking user behavior, optimizing conversions, and improving engagement and retention. Kissmetrics offers solutions for multi-channel attribution, A/B testing, email automation, and funnel visualization to help businesses understand and engage their customers effectively. It was founded in 2008 and is based in San Francisco, California.

Quantum Metric is a company focused on digital analytics and customer experience optimization within various business sectors. The company offers a platform that provides real-time data analysis, session replay, and insights into customer behavior to help businesses understand and improve their digital experiences. Quantum Metric primarily serves industries such as retail, financial services, travel and hospitality, telecommunications, gaming, and healthcare. It was founded in 2015 and is based in Colorado Springs, Colorado.

UXCam focuses on mobile application analytics within the technology sector. Its main offerings include in-depth insights into user behavior, product success metrics, and optimization tools for mobile applications. It primarily serves sectors that require robust analytics for mobile applications, such as the e-commerce industry and technology companies with mobile application products. It was founded in 2014 and is based in San Francisco, California.

WhatFix specializes in digital adoption solutions for enhancing software experiences across web, desktop, and mobile platforms. The company offers a digital adoption platform that provides in-app guidance, step-by-step instructions, and support to users, as well as analytics to track user engagement and behavior. Additionally, WhatFix provides tools for creating training environments and analyzing IT training. WhatFix was formerly known as Quicko Technosoft Labs. It was founded in 2013 and is based in Bengaluru, India.
